Launching Dreams: My Rocketry Journey

A few days ago, my rocketry team and I headed out to 60 Acres Park in King County, Washington. It marked our final launch day for the qualifying launches for the American Rocketry Challenge. The typical Seattle clouds dotted the sky, with occasional glimpses of the sun and minimal wind, providing ideal conditions for launching our rockets without any hitches. With each countdown — 5, 4, 3, 2, 1 — we eagerly watched as our rockets soared into the sky, leaving behind trails of smoke accompanied by a distinct whooshing sound. As each rocket reached its apex, we collectively held our breath, hoping for a successful flight and landing. Upon opening the nose cone and checking the altimeter post-parachute deployment, we were astonished by the readings: 841 feet with a flight duration of 44.3 seconds.

The Start

When I joined the rocketry club at my high school, I didn’t know what to expect. I was just there because a few of my friends from middle school had joined it, and I wanted to try something new. Little did I know that launching rockets would become such a complex yet super fun and competitive hobby. At Tesla STEM High School, our rocketry club participates in TARC, The American Rocketry Challenge, which is the world’s largest rocket contest, with nearly 5,000 students nationwide competing each year. High school students can design, construct, and launch model rockets as part of the competition, which also provides them with practical experience in problem-solving engineering.

Teams that qualify for the American Rocketry Challenge National Finals have the chance to win cash prizes. This is what really got me hooked, and it was the fact that you could go to nationals just if your team got a max height of around 820 feet and your rocket came down with an uncracked egg in 45 seconds.

After all the planning and registration, we reached the purchasing stage. Here, we had to meticulously choose the materials and components for our rocket to ensure it met the competition standards. Being fairly new to model rockets, our team initially made several errors in purchasing the wrong parts. Yet, with some guidance and research, we managed to rectify these mistakes, refining our design before the test launch.

Starting to Test

However, we did make two big catastrophic errors in what components we bought. We bought a really powerful F50T-6 Aerotech motor and a really big 36 cm parachute, and our first test launch went a whopping 1200 feet in the air. The top body tube that held the egg tore off from the rest of the rocket when the parachute went up. As it came crashing down, the parachute kept floating away so far that we couldn’t even retrieve it. This was our first big mistake that we learned from and made sure to avoid in future launches. Despite the setback, we were able to salvage the project and make improvements for a successful launch next time.

The Final Launches

Then the date approached for the final qualification launch, which consisted of three separate launches that would all be compiled together for a final score. We persevered through many struggles in this launch, including trying to get our egg out of the top tube and making sure we had an altimeter. But yet , despite the challenges, our team managed to successfully complete all three launches and achieve a high final score.

Launch 1: 848 feet in 45 seconds

Launch 2: 841 feet in 44 seconds

Launch 3: 857 feet in 39 seconds

The competition only takes the best two of our three launches, and for time, we were on the dot. However, for height, we were about 20 feet off. But most teams that get this kind of score go to nationals, and that got us pretty excited.
